The process of finding a standardized score using a TI-84 calculator allows for the determination of how many standard deviations a data point is from the mean of its distribution. For example, given a dataset with a mean of 70 and a standard deviation of 5, if a specific data point is 78, a TI-84 can be utilized to efficiently compute the associated standardized score, revealing its relative position within the data.

Determining a standardized score has utility in statistical analysis, hypothesis testing, and comparing data points from different distributions. Historically, manual calculations were time-consuming and prone to error. The integration of statistical functions into calculators streamlines this process, enabling faster and more accurate data interpretation. This capability is particularly beneficial in academic research, quality control, and fields requiring data-driven decision-making.

A tool designed to project or tabulate a player’s score in a simulated competition based on their performance in an American football game. It typically uses a defined scoring system that awards points for various statistics such as passing yards, touchdowns, receptions, and tackles, while deducting points for negative plays like interceptions or fumbles. For example, a quarterback might earn points for every 25 passing yards and additional points for each touchdown pass, while simultaneously losing points for interceptions thrown.

The significance of such tools lies in their ability to facilitate strategic decision-making within simulated leagues. By estimating player performance, participants can make informed choices about which athletes to acquire, trade, and start in their lineups. Historically, these calculations were performed manually, but the advent of digital technology has enabled the creation of sophisticated algorithms and user-friendly interfaces that automate the process, providing more accurate and efficient projections.

The process of determining the profitability of goods or services through spreadsheet software frequently involves employing specific mathematical expressions. These expressions allow for the computation of the difference between revenue and cost, often expressed as a percentage. For instance, if revenue is $100 and the cost of goods sold is $60, the profit is $40. Dividing that profit by the revenue ($40/$100) results in a percentage of 40%, representing the return on each dollar of sales. This calculation, when implemented within a spreadsheet program, provides a dynamic and easily auditable representation of profitability.

Accurate determination of profitability is crucial for informed decision-making. It enables businesses to assess the viability of products, evaluate pricing strategies, and understand operational efficiency. Historically, such computations were performed manually, but spreadsheet software significantly streamlines the process, reducing the potential for errors and allowing for real-time analysis and forecasting. This efficiency leads to improved financial planning and risk management.

A numerical representation of the relationship between the input and output speeds of a drivetrain, specifically when the input (engine) rotates 3.36 times for every single rotation of the output (wheels), is frequently referenced during semi-truck configuration. As an illustration, this numeric value reveals the extent to which engine torque is multiplied and speed is reduced, influencing a truck’s performance characteristics.

Selection of this ratio plays a vital role in balancing fuel efficiency and pulling power. Historically, understanding and optimizing this aspect of drivetrain design has allowed for significant improvements in freight transportation, adapting to varying terrain and load requirements. Careful consideration of this value is essential for achieving optimal vehicle performance across diverse operational conditions.

A readily available online tool enables individuals to estimate the monthly payments and total cost associated with financing a swimming pool. These digital resources require users to input the principal loan amount, interest rate, and loan term to generate calculations. The function assists in budget planning. For example, an individual considering a \$50,000 loan at a 6% interest rate over five years can determine the approximate monthly payment before committing to the loan.

The significance of such a financial planning instrument lies in its ability to provide transparency and empower informed decision-making. Access to these resources allows potential borrowers to compare different loan scenarios, assessing the affordability of various financing options. Traditionally, individuals relied on manual calculations or consultations with financial institutions for this information. The advent of easily accessible, digital calculation methods has democratized this aspect of financial planning, making it available to a wider audience.

The determination of the overall electrical charge of a polypeptide at a given pH involves considering the ionization state of its constituent amino acids. Each amino acid contains an amino group (NH2) and a carboxyl group (COOH), both of which can gain or lose a proton (H+) depending on the surrounding pH. Furthermore, certain amino acids possess side chains that are also ionizable, such as glutamic acid (COOH), lysine (NH2), and histidine (imidazole ring). The pH at which a molecule carries no net electrical charge is termed the isoelectric point (pI). To calculate the net charge, one must first identify all ionizable groups within the polypeptide sequence and then determine their charge at the specified pH relative to their respective pKa values. Positively charged groups contribute +1 to the net charge, while negatively charged groups contribute -1. The sum of these contributions yields the overall charge of the polypeptide. For example, at a pH significantly below the pKa of a carboxyl group, it will be protonated and neutral (charge of 0). Conversely, at a pH significantly above its pKa, it will be deprotonated and negatively charged (charge of -1). Similarly, an amino group will be positively charged (+1) at a pH below its pKa and neutral (0) at a pH above its pKa.

Understanding the net charge of a polypeptide is crucial for various biochemical and biophysical applications. It influences the protein’s solubility, its interactions with other molecules (including proteins, nucleic acids, and ligands), and its behavior during electrophoretic separation techniques such as isoelectric focusing and SDS-PAGE. Predicting or manipulating a polypeptides overall charge has significant implications in protein purification, drug delivery, and the design of novel biomaterials. Historically, methods for determining net charge were often laborious, relying on titration experiments. However, advancements in computational biochemistry and bioinformatics now allow for accurate predictions based on amino acid sequence and pKa databases, facilitating more efficient and targeted research.

Determining the mean price for accommodations involves summing all revenue generated from room rentals and dividing it by the total number of rooms sold. As an illustration, if a hotel earns $10,000 from renting 100 rooms, the result is $100. This figure represents the average price paid per occupied room.

The derived value serves as a critical performance indicator for lodging businesses. It provides insight into pricing strategies, occupancy levels, and overall revenue management effectiveness. Tracking this metric over time facilitates identifying trends, assessing the impact of promotions, and benchmarking against competitors. Its historical context is rooted in the development of standardized accounting practices within the hospitality industry, providing a consistent method for financial comparison and performance evaluation.

In Pokmon battles, a key mechanic influencing accuracy is the ability to avoid attacks. This is determined by a formula that considers the attacker’s accuracy stat, any modifiers to their accuracy, the target’s evasion stat, and any modifiers to that evasion. The end result of this calculation determines the probability that an attack will successfully hit the target. For example, if a Pokmon has increased its evasiveness through moves like Double Team, this increases its chance of dodging an incoming attack.

The impact of this mechanic is significant, as it can drastically alter the course of a battle. A Pokmon with boosted evasiveness can become difficult to hit, potentially stalling opponents or setting up strategies. Historically, abilities and items that affect accuracy and evasiveness have played a vital role in competitive play, shaping team compositions and battle tactics. The interplay between accuracy and evasiveness adds a layer of strategic depth to the game, rewarding players who can effectively manipulate these stats.

A tool exists to estimate the quantity of building blocks and bonding agent required for masonry construction. This instrument simplifies the process of material procurement by providing an approximation of necessary components based on dimensions of the structure and specifications of the block. For example, when planning a wall, inputting length, height, and block size into such an instrument will yield an estimated number of blocks and volume of mortar needed.

The use of this resource offers several advantages in building projects. It can significantly reduce material waste by allowing for more accurate purchasing. This contributes to cost savings and more efficient budget management. Historically, builders relied on manual calculations and experience to estimate material needs, often leading to overestimation and subsequent waste. The arrival of automated estimation provides a faster, more precise, and standardized methodology.
